Where is 7 Up Staff Accommodation 2 located?
7 Up Staff Accommodation 2, 7 Up Staff Accommodation 2, United Arab Emirates (approx. 25.127989°, 55.231033°)
7 Up Staff Accommodation 2, 7 Up Staff Accommodation 2, United Arab Emirates (approx. 25.127989°, 55.231033°)